Is New York City or Rockford Safer?
According to crimebycity.com's analysis of 2024 FBI data, New York City is safer than Rockford (Safety Score 19/100 vs 12/100), with a total crime rate of 3,040 per 100,000 versus 3,599 for Rockford — 16% lower. New York City has lower rates in 5 of 7 crime categories.
The biggest difference is in murder, where New York City has a 70% lower rate.
Note: New York City is 57.1x larger by coverage, which can affect crime rate comparisons. Larger cities tend to report higher rates due to density and more comprehensive reporting.

Detailed Crime Rate Comparison
| Crime Type | New York City | Rockford |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Crime Rate | 3,039.7 | 3,598.6 | -558.9 |
| Violent Crime Rate | 671.4 | 1,081.4 | -409.9 |
| Murder Rate | 3.9 | 13.1 | -9.2 |
| Rape Rate | 23.4 | 69.5 | -46.1 |
| Robbery Rate | 187.5 | 106.7 | +80.8 |
| Aggravated Assault Rate | 456.2 | 890.7 | -434.5 |
| Property Crime Rate | 2,368.3 | 2,517.2 | -148.9 |
| Burglary Rate | 154.7 | 632.6 | -477.8 |
| Larceny-Theft Rate | 2,015.0 | 1,444.8 | +570.2 |
| Motor Vehicle Theft Rate | 198.5 | 439.8 | -241.3 |
All rates per 100,000 residents. Source: FBI UCR 2024.

About New York City, NY
New York City, a global financial hub, sits at the mouth of the Hudson River. Home to the iconic Statue of Liberty, its five boroughs house over 8 million people, making it the most populous city in the United States. With a safety score of 19/100 and a population coverage of 8,299,271, New York City has a total crime rate of 3,039.7 per 100,000 residents.
About Rockford, IL
Rockford, once known as "Forest City," sits on the Rock River in northern Illinois. Its manufacturing history shaped a blue-collar community of just under 150,000 residents. With a safety score of 12/100 and a population coverage of 145,280, Rockford has a total crime rate of 3,598.6 per 100,000 residents.
